Output 4c21af2216142dca787319eb3806ea81c9fcdbf0b4956a2dafe5eaa458f7775a:1

value
38251564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c51ccf48375c1eeccd12664a5400c8cbb07a35df OP_EQUAL
address
AAQWHuurp5RVV1i7ezn2YHHGYe6CWfps9b
transaction
4c21af2216142dca787319eb3806ea81c9fcdbf0b4956a2dafe5eaa458f7775a